Judith Wright collection on Marilyn Horne

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: MSS 7869
Scope and Contents

Contains Judith Wright's collection of LPs and CDs as well as VHS tapes, DVDs and Reel-to-Reel tapes of Marilyn Horne's opera and recital performances. The collection also contains opera programs, magazines, clippings, and photographs featuring Marilyn Horne as a performer and spans the dates 1960-2003.

Dates: 1960-2003

Francis M. Wyndham papers

 Collection — Folder 1: [Barcode: 31197233290060]
Identifier: Vault MSS 455
Scope and Contents

Handwritten and typewritten correspondence, a biography, newspaper clippings, and galley proofs of an article. The materials relate to Wyndham's study of Joan of Arc and to her beatification. Also contains "The Marvellous History of Joan of Arc" (typewritten with handwritten corrections, twenty pages long), and "Sermon on the Blessed Joan of Arc preached in the Cathedral at Rouen 8 May 1910" in French. Collection includes 22 items.

Dates: 1892-1918

Dorothy Weir Young papers

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: MSS 1291
Abstract This collection consists of the drafts of a biography of the author's father Julian Alden Weir (1852-1919) and typescripts of his letters. There is also background material on Julian's father, Robert Walter Weir (1803-1889). Both men were prominent American artists from New York state.
